MPs say Facebook may have broken tax rules
LONDON (Reuters) - Facebook said it would ditch a corporate structure that helps minimise its UK tax bill, prompting MPs and campaigners to ask whether the arrangement had ever complied with UK tax rules. -

Cameron urges Scots to stick with the EU as well as the UK
EDINBURGH (Reuters) - Prime Minister David Cameron urged Scots on Friday to vote to stay in the European Union, as they did to keep Scotland part of the United Kingdom in 2014. -
Britons' concern over EU hits highest level for 13 years - survey
LONDON (Reuters) - Concerns about the European Union are at their highest level for 13 years in Britain ahead of a June 23 referendum on whether the country should stay in the bloc, but immigration and health are even more important to the public, a survey suggested on Friday. -

Belfast bomb injures prison officer; police call threat 'severe'
BELFAST (Reuters) - A prison officer was injured by a bomb which exploded under his van in Belfast on Friday, police said, warning of a "severe" threat to security forces as the centenary approaches of the 1916 anti-British Easter Rising. -

UK new car registrations rise 8.4 percent year-on-year in Feb - SMMT
LONDON (Reuters) - British new car registrations rose 8.4 percent to 83,395 units last month, the strongest performance for the month of February since 2004, the Society of Motor Manufacturers and Traders said on Friday. -
